Recipe Background
Ritz® Potato Casserole blends creamy potatoes and crisp cracker topping.
Ritz® Potato Casserole offers a comforting combination of creamy and crunchy, with Yukon Gold potatoes providing a buttery base. As they simmer, their natural sweetness deepens, ready to meld with sharp cheddar cheese. This setup fills your kitchen with a warm, toasty aroma, hinting at the coming taste adventure.
The magic lies in its contrasting textures. Creamy mashed potatoes enriched with Greek yogurt and a hint of thyme collide with a crisp topping of crushed Ritz crackers. These crackers soak up flavors while staying wonderfully crisp. To enhance your experience, make sure the butter is adequately softened before melding into the potatoes—this ensures a silky, smooth consistency without lumps.
A pinch of cayenne adds a playful kick, balanced by the gentle tang of Worcestershire sauce in the topping. Ingredients
For the potatoes:
- 3 pounds Yukon Gold potatoes peeled and quartered
- 6 tablespoons salted butter room temperature
- 4 cups sharp cheddar cheese shredded, divided
- 1 cup Greek yogurt
- 1/2 cup whole milk or heavy cream
- 2 teaspoons dried thyme
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1/2 teaspoon paprika
- 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
- kosher salt to taste
- black pepper to taste
For the cracker topping:
- 1 1/2 cups Ritz crackers roughly crushed
- 1 clove garlic grated
- 2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
- 4 tablespoons salted butter room temperature
- fresh parsley to taste, roughly torn, for garnish
Directions
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
- Grease a 9x13-inch baking dish.
- In a large pot of cold, salted water, add the potatoes and bring them to a boil. Cook until they are fork-tender, about 20-30 minutes. Drain the water.
- Return the cooked potatoes to the same pot over low heat and mash them.
- Add 6 tablespoons of the butter, 3 cups of the cheddar cheese, the Greek yogurt, the milk, the thyme, the garlic powder, the onion powder, the paprika, and the cayenne to the mashed potatoes and stir until it is thoroughly combined.
- Season the potato mixture with the salt and the black pepper and stir to combine.
- Evenly spread the potato mixture into the prepared baking dish and sprinkle with the remaining cheddar cheese.
- In a medium bowl, add the cracker crumbs, the grated garlic, the Worcestershire sauce, and the remaining butter and mix to combine.
- Evenly sprinkle the cracker topping over the potato mixture.
- Cover the baking dish with foil and bake the potato casserole, about 30-35 minutes.
- Discard the foil and bake the potato casserole until the cracker topping is golden, about 15 minutes.
- Serve the potato casserole garnished with the parsley.
